Understanding the South African Social Media Landscape
South Africa boasts a diverse and growing online population, with millions of users active on various social media platforms. Understanding the demographics, preferences, and behaviors of these users is critical to crafting successful campaigns. Here are some important trends:
- Mobile Dominance: A significant portion of South Africans access social media via mobile devices, making mobile optimization crucial.
- Visual Content: Platforms like Instagram and TikTok cater to visual content, emphasizing the need for high-quality images and videos in your campaigns.
- Local Engagement: Tailor your messaging to reflect local culture, languages, and current events to foster stronger connections with your audience.
Key Strategies for Effective Social Media Campaigns
1. Set Clear Objectives
Start your campaign by defining what you aim to achieve. Common objectives include:
- Increasing brand awareness
- Driving website traffic
- Generating leads
- Boosting sales
2. Know Your Audience
Conduct thorough research to understand your target market's preferences, interests, and pain points. Utilize audience insights from social media analytics tools to tailor your messaging effectively.
3. Create Engaging Content
The success of your social media campaign hinges on delivering valuable content. Here are some content types to consider:
- Informative Posts: Share tips, industry news, or how-to guides relevant to your audience.
- Visual Content: Utilize eye-catching images, infographics, and videos to enhance engagement.
- User-Generated Content: Encourage followers to share their experiences with your brand to build trust and community.
4. Utilize Paid Advertising
Boost your reach and engagement by leveraging paid advertising options available on platforms like Facebook and Instagram. Use targeted ads to reach specific demographics and interest groups.
5. Monitor and Analyze Performance
Continuously monitor your campaign's performance using analytics tools. Track key metrics like engagement rates, conversion rates, and audience growth to assess the effectiveness of your strategy. Make adjustments based on the data to optimize future campaigns.
